Vince Zampella, a Gaming Pioneer, Has Passed Away in an LA Car Crash
The visionary game developer, the mind behind the wildly popular first-person shooter Call of Duty, has died in a vehicle crash in California at the age of 55.
The tragic news was confirmed by Electronic Arts, which owns Respawn Entertainment, a game studio which he helped establish.
The celebrated video game developer lost his life when his automobile collided and was engulfed in flames on a highway in Los Angeles on Sunday morning, as reported by.
"This is an unimaginable loss, and our hearts are with his family and friends, his loved ones, and everyone impacted by his work," an official with Electronic Arts stated.
